Exploring the Quirky Allure of Nell Nolan's Pharmacy Museum

Welcome to the Pharmacy Museum

Nestled in the heart of Boys Town, Louisiana, the Pharmacy Museum is a captivating blend of nostalgia and quirky charm. Founded by the indefatigable Nell Nolan, this museum gives us a rare peek into a world where the art of healing was both a science and a spectacle.

“It's not just about the medicines; it's about the stories they tell,” says Nolan, a passionate advocate for preserving this slice of history.

A Walk Through the Past

As I step inside the museum, I am immediately struck by the eclectic mix of artifacts lining the walls. Vintage apothecary shelves, colorful pharmaceutical advertisements, and even the odd oddities—like a 19th-century baldness cure—offer a playful yet poignant narrative on the evolution of medicine. Each piece whispers tales of the past, drawing visitors into a time where pharmacology was as much about creativity as it was about chemistry.

Thematic Exhibits

One of the standout exhibits is dedicated to the colorful history of 'patent medicines'. During the late 1800s, these concoctions promised miraculous cures, often laced with questionable ingredients. As I viewed the displays, I couldn't help but marvel at the audacity of marketing strategies back then—a reminder that the world of medicine has always been steeped in spectacle and flair.

  • The Coca-Cola Medicine: This exhibit showcases the infamous drink's origins as a tonic for ailments, featuring original bottles and marketing flyers.
  • The Elixir of Life: A homage to various bizarre remedies, from snake oil to “magic” tonics.
